The average underground pipefitter gross salary in Scranton, Pennsylvania is $37,264 or an equivalent hourly rate of $18. This is 6% lower (-$2,221) than the average underground pipefitter salary in the United States. In addition, they earn an average bonus of $909. Salary estimates based on salary survey data collected directly from employers and anonymous employees in Scranton, Pennsylvania. An entry level underground pipefitter (1-3 years of experience) earns an average salary of $28,394. On the other end, a senior level underground pipefitter (8+ years of experience) earns an average salary of $44,543.

With a population of 76,328 as of the 2020 U.S. census, Scranton is the most populous city in Northeastern Pennsylvania and the Wyoming Valley metropolitan area, which has a population of 562,037 as of 2020. It is the sixth-most populous city in Pennsylvania.
